Virginia Homeschool Laws To homeschool in Virginia, you must submit an official notice of intent to homeschool (NOI) at the beginning of the school year and proof of educational progress at the end of each school year. If you choose to homeschool under the Home Instruction Statute (§22.1-254.1), your NOI must be submitted to your local school division superintendent by August 15 (if you know you are going to homeschool before the beginning of the school year). You may, however, begin homeschooling at any time during the year. A nationally normed standardized test is a test that has been given to large numbers of students at specific grade levels and whose scores make up the norms which make it possible to compare students.
